Product Overview

Category

The CG0402MLC-05LGA belongs to the category of surface mount ceramic capacitors.

Use

It is commonly used for filtering, decoupling, and bypassing applications in electronic circuits.

Characteristics

  • Small form factor
  • High capacitance values
  • Low equivalent series resistance (ESR)
  • Excellent high-frequency performance

Package

The CG0402MLC-05LGA is typically available in tape and reel packaging for automated assembly processes.

Essence

This capacitor is essential for stabilizing voltage levels and reducing noise in electronic circuits.

Packaging/Quantity

The capacitors are usually packaged in reels containing a specific quantity based on industry standards.

Specifications

  • Capacitance: 0.5pF
  • Voltage Rating: 16V
  • Tolerance: ±0.1pF
  • Temperature Coefficient: C0G (NP0)

Detailed Pin Configuration

The CG0402MLC-05LGA features two terminal ends for soldering onto the circuit board. The pin configuration is standard for surface mount components.

Functional Features

  • High-Frequency Performance: Suitable for RF and microwave applications.
  • Stable Capacitance: Maintains consistent capacitance over a wide temperature range.
  • Low ESR: Enables efficient energy storage and discharge.

Advantages and Disadvantages

Advantages

  • Small size allows for compact circuit designs.
  • Excellent high-frequency characteristics.
  • Low ESR ensures efficient power delivery.

Disadvantages

  • Limited maximum capacitance compared to larger capacitors.
  • More susceptible to mechanical stress due to small size.

Working Principles

The CG0402MLC-05LGA operates based on the principle of storing and releasing electrical energy in the form of an electric field. When integrated into a circuit, it stabilizes voltage fluctuations and filters out unwanted noise.

Detailed Application Field Plans

RF Circuits

The capacitor is ideal for use in RF circuits where stable capacitance and low ESR are crucial for signal integrity.

Power Supplies

In power supply circuits, the CG0402MLC-05LGA helps reduce ripple and noise, ensuring a clean and stable DC output.

High-Frequency Filters

Due to its excellent high-frequency performance, the capacitor is well-suited for high-frequency filter applications in communication systems.

Detailed and Complete Alternative Models

  • CG0402MLC-05LG: Similar specifications with different packaging options.
  • CG0603MLC-05LGA: Slightly larger footprint with higher capacitance.

In conclusion, the CG0402MLC-05LGA is a versatile surface mount ceramic capacitor that offers high-performance characteristics suitable for various electronic applications.

  1. What is the maximum voltage rating for CG0402MLC-05LGA?

    • The maximum voltage rating for CG0402MLC-05LGA is 16V.
  2. What is the capacitance value of CG0402MLC-05LGA?

    • The capacitance value of CG0402MLC-05LGA is 0.5pF.
  3. What is the operating temperature range for CG0402MLC-05LGA?

    • The operating temperature range for CG0402MLC-05LGA is -55°C to +125°C.
  4. What is the tolerance of CG0402MLC-05LGA?

    • The tolerance of CG0402MLC-05LGA is ±0.1pF.
  5. What are the typical applications for CG0402MLC-05LGA?

    • CG0402MLC-05LGA is commonly used in RF and microwave circuits, mobile devices, and high-frequency communication systems.
  6. Is CG0402MLC-05LGA RoHS compliant?

    • Yes, CG0402MLC-05LGA is RoHS compliant, meeting the requirements for lead-free and environmentally friendly manufacturing.
  7. What is the package size of CG0402MLC-05LGA?

    • CG0402MLC-05LGA comes in a compact 0402 package size.
  8. Can CG0402MLC-05LGA be used in high-frequency applications?

    • Yes, CG0402MLC-05LGA is suitable for high-frequency applications due to its low parasitic effects and stable performance at high frequencies.
  9. Does CG0402MLC-05LGA require special handling during assembly?

    • CG0402MLC-05LGA requires standard surface mount technology (SMT) handling procedures during assembly.
  10. Are there any recommended layout considerations for using CG0402MLC-05LGA?

    • It is recommended to minimize trace lengths and maintain good grounding practices when incorporating CG0402MLC-05LGA into a circuit layout to optimize its performance.
